Re: COMFORTABLE Single seat for FLSTFSE
« Reply #6 on: March 03, 2013, 11:40:31 AM »

I had Brooklyn Buffer out of New York put one of their gels under stock seat at Gettysburg Bike Week for about $ 130.00.   Improved it by 50 % or more.  And retained stock look. It took him about an hour.  Very happy with it. The gel is holding up great. no lumps. no problems.
